 The dress

Since walking out of the cinema to see Cyrano (2021) I wanted to make one of the dresses like those designed by Massimo Cantini Parrini. He wanted his designs to look like moving watercolors, which was the goal with the flower française I made some years ago.

So I designed a dress that had the incandescent pinks of foggy winter mornings, and started gathering supplies. I wanted the dress to look like a fairy from Sleeping Beauty, something with a nice historical base. And I also wanted it to be magical and nature-related.

It will be made in hand dyed an painted fabrics, with lots of silk organza.
